Output 0301a56fccce63695e81ce3e47ef13fbdd5ec397da5c8b397287ee3ba2dccff7:1

value
25186014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63b0c6863d1618d0ead62bff91f249509f23914d OP_EQUAL
address
3An8b7PpU4qX4VD1s48FBrV2aHSf6sB9pQ
transaction
0301a56fccce63695e81ce3e47ef13fbdd5ec397da5c8b397287ee3ba2dccff7
confirmations
394780
spent
true